I LOVED: Charity everywhere!!

Charity was everywhere this year. TV, events, messages, broadcasts and it was so heart warming to see all that effort by people.
And what I loved the most is that it is different that what it used to be, zaman it was all about تبرئة ذمة
It was like just give away money to the "needy" regardless of who the needy are

But now you see money going to various causes, which shows that people really want to help and have opened up their minds when it comes to helping people and accepting those who might seem different than what we consider to be "normal"

The causes varied from money and clothing for the needy, to money raised for female education, money raised for somalyia, money raised for people with mental disability and more and more!

BUT WHAT I LOVED THE MOST, is that it wasnt just money, youth in Oman was willing to give time and effort to help people who are less fortunate than us.

A great example is the event hosted by Ba9ma


They organized an event where all kids celebrated eid, the catch was the event combined both regular kids and their families and other kids who are differently-able. It was so amazing and am so proud of all those girls and boys who organized this event!
